All of the above options will help keep an engine cool in hot weather. Making sure the engine has the right amount of oil is important as it helps lubricate the moving parts and reduces friction, preventing excessive heat buildup. Properly adjusted v-belts ensure that the engine's cooling system components, such as the water pump and radiator fan, are functioning optimally. Avoiding high-speed driving can help minimize the strain on the engine and prevent overheating.
